Standards & Compliance

Built To Pass The Inspection.

We document every job to the standard EPA, OSHA, MIOSHA, EGLE, and DOT inspectors expect to see.

EPA & State Air Quality

Calcium chloride is a recognized Best Available Control Technology (BACT) for fugitive dust under federal and most state air-quality programs.

MIOSHA & OSHA Aware

Application practices align with MIOSHA Part 528 and federal OSHA respirable-dust standards for construction, mining, and industrial operations.

AASHTO M-144 Spec

Product meets AASHTO M-144 requirements — the standard used by state DOTs and county road commissions for chloride dust suppression.

Environmentally Sound

Applied at proper rates, calcium chloride is non-toxic, biodegrades into natural soil minerals, and is widely accepted near sensitive receptors.
